M4300 SFP Port Trunking Issues

Hi all,

 

I recently purchased 2 new M4300 and form a stack. After stacking the SW, I started to setup the switch as normal, the management VLAN, IP, the rest of vlan, subnet of those VLAN. Since it is a core SW for us, I didn't assign ports to each vlan except the defult vlan. Instead, I setup trunking on port 2- 8 (SFP), and was planning to connect these ports the other layer 2 sw in each floor.

 

after I finished the setup on trunking, I found that the port were labeled as "U" which means it is an untag port rather than "T" and it was not expected! So I had a test on port 9 and 10 (which is not SFP port), and found that it was normal marked with "T" label. I tried to click on the SFP port and make it "T", but when I applied the setting, the label was changed back to "U". So, Could anyone give me a hints? Thank you.

    Let's carry on the VRRP scenario.

     

    I have checked the  maintenance file just you sent to us.

     

    1) Congratulation!The  address (192.168.100.2 ) is the virtual IP address of VRRP on Firewall.

    Because this IP have same prefix mac-address header just like (00:00:5E:00:xx:xx).

    It's the standard of VRRP for mac-address behavior.

     

    2) Good finding! The "Link state detection” is very useful for VRRP status.

    So we need to set the IP for heartbeat on each Firewall that could monitor VRRP all the time.

    But 192.168.100.1 is not the heartbeat address for Firewall that is VLAN interface on M4300-Stack.

    So Could you set an IP address on Firewall A and B that is not VRRP protocol.

    Such as:

    192.168.100.10 /24 on Firewall A.

    192.168.100.20 /24 on Firewall B.

    Then,

    Set Link state detection IP address to 192.168.100.20 on Firewall A.

    Set Link state detection IP address to 192.168.100.10 on Firewall B.

    That will make Firewall detect each other with this configuration.

At first glance without other indications from you, it seems you have a conflict between the Access Port / Trunk Port - Native VLAN configuration, and the more 802.1Q-like Untagged / Tagged Ports - PVID configuration. Our M4300 Managed switch series offers both ways, either in Web interface (GUI) and in CLI (local console, Telnet or SSH). You may want to revisit your configuration on the other side: did you configure these ports 1 to 8 in Access port mode before? they should be Trunk ports instead.

     

    Could you copy and paste your running config file portion with VLAN database and VLAN port membership? This will offer fastest way to resolution to all of us in the Community. You are right, that in Port general mode, your trunk ports should show T since they are all supposed to carry tagged VLAN traffic.
